Tony Gonsolin to start for Dodgers in World Series Game 2

Los Angeles Dodgers pitcher Tony Gonsolin will start in Game 2 of the World Series on Wednesday versus the Tampa Bay Rays.

What It Means:

Gonsolin gave up 5 earned over 4 1/3 innings in a spot start for Clayton Kershaw in Game 2 of the NLCS against the Atlanta Braves and also surrendered 2 scores in relief in Game 7. Dustin May and Julio Urias will also be available and Dodgers manager Dave Roberts indicated Gonsolin could get a quick hook if he struggles again. "We'll just see how it plays out," Roberts said.
